There is only one neutral element with 22 electrons: it has also 22 protons in it, so it is atomnumber 22: Titanium.

However with Titanium 22 neutrons (this is the Ti(44)-isotope) can ONLY be made synthetically and is not naturally occurring. It has a halflife of 63 year decaying into Sc(44) by electron capture (e- + p+ -> no )
